Apr 06, 2016· The rolling and grinding processes produce different surface finishes. A rough surface finish is problematic in ball screw assemblies because it can result in higher friction and more wear on the load-carrying balls. The grinding process produces a very smooth surface finish, and in theory, the rolling process does as well.

The Grinding Process Grinding is a material removal and surface generation process used to shape and finish components made of metals and other materials. The precision and surface finish obtained through grinding can be up to ten times better than with either turning or milling. Grinding employs an abrasive product, usually a rotating wheel ...

Jan 07, 2015· In cement grinding the mill ventilation system fulfils two important functions, cooling the cement and removing the heat generated during the grinding process, and carrying part of the finished product out of the grinding area. It is well known that the energy used during the grinding process in ball mills is almost entirely converted into heat.

A ball mill, a type of grinder, is a cylindrical device used in grinding (or mixing) materials like ores, chemicals, ceramic raw materials and paints.Ball mills rotate around a horizontal axis, partially filled with the material to be ground plus the grinding medium. Different materials are used as media, including ceramic balls, flint pebbles and stainless steel balls.

Apr 26, 2019· Steel Grinding Media. Steel grinding media is used in mining where they are used to extract precious metals in ore mineral processing. Since ore particles must go through the grinding process, steel grinding media are ideal for such a grinding process. Steel ball grinding media are made from alloys of iron and carbon.
